Subgroups

The day before yesterday I talked to Alexander Rahm, whom I got to know by a drawing of his on a blackboard in the Übungssaal, that represented the modular graph. I was extremely nervous about that and inquired to find out who had written that.

He pointed me to some very interesting literature (Brown) that I can use as a reference. Also he remarked, that the modular graph is also called "Serre's graph" which to google returned many more results.

Also, he made it quite clear, that I should concentrate more on subgroups, since the modular group itself is very well understood. So, I'm trying to adapt my theory to $\Gamma^2$, $\Gamma^3$ and the commutator subgroup. It is kind of late to begin with a new dev cycle, but I fear it will be necessary, as the lack of treatment of subgroups always loomed over the whole thing.
